首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

svn:导入时忽略属性

当您使用SVN(Subversion)导入时,如果您希望忽略属性,可以使用以下方法:

  1. 在SVN中,可以使用--depth参数来控制导入时的属性处理。例如,如果您只想导入文件夹而不导入其中的属性,可以使用以下命令:
代码语言:txt
复制
svn import --depth empty <路径> <URL>

这将只导入文件夹的结构,而不导入其中的任何属性。

  1. 如果您已经导入了属性,但现在想要撤销它们,可以使用svn revert命令。例如,如果您想要撤销对文件夹/path/to/folder的属性更改,可以使用以下命令:
代码语言:txt
复制
svn revert --depth empty /path/to/folder

这将撤销对该文件夹的属性更改,但不会影响其中的任何文件。

  1. 如果您想要在导入时忽略特定的属性,可以使用--ignore-keywords参数。例如,如果您想要忽略svn:keywords属性,可以使用以下命令:
代码语言:txt
复制
svn import --depth infinity --ignore-keywords svn:keywords <路径> <URL>

这将导入文件夹及其所有内容,但不会导入svn:keywords属性。

总之,您可以使用以上方法在SVN导入时忽略属性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 设置SVN忽略文件和文件夹(文件夹)

    最好的避免类似问题的方法是加入參考文件到该项目的忽略列表。这样他们就永远不会出如今提交对话框中,而真正的未版本号控制文件则仍然列出。 1....方法二 在Eclipse的导航视图中,选中尚未加入版本号控制的文件或文件夹,右键 –> Team –> 加入至SVN:ignore 3....假设你想从忽略列表中移除一个或多个条目,右击这些条目,选择TortoiseSVN →从忽略列表删除。 4....方法四 还有一个忽略文件的方法是加入这些文件到globalignore list .他们最大的不同是全局忽略列表是一个client特性。它会作用到全部的(all)subversion 项目。...你能够使用成对的字符来强制忽略大写和小写。比如,忽略不记 *.tmp 的大写和小写,那么你能够使用像 *.[Tt][Mm][Pp] 这种模式。 假设你想要一个官方定义的匹配规则。

    9.6K10

    android studio3.6版本配置svn忽略文件

    升级了新版本的svn,目前版本是3.6.1,今天新建了一个项目想要提交到svn的时候发现没有了原来的ignore Files, 以前是这样的,现在这个菜单项没了,从网上找半天基本上就两种方法 1.svn...客户端操作 在svn客户端上 ,直接在项目上要忽略的文件或者文件夹上右键 在资源管理器中,右键一个未加入版本控制文件或目录,并从弹出菜单选择TortoiseSVN →Add to Ignore List...如果你想从忽略列表中移除一个或多个条目,右击这些条目,选择TortoiseSVN →从忽略列表删除。...Editor ->File types 配置内容:*.hprof;*.pyc;*.pyo;*.rbc;*.yarb;*~;.DS_Store;.build;.git;.hg;.idea;.iml;.svn...;CVS;__pycache__;_svn;build;gradle;local.properties;vssver.scc;vssver2.scc;

    1.1K10

    SVN本地提交时忽略某些文件或者文件夹的相关记录

    svnignore文件中添加以下内容,(宝塔直接编辑文件)/sdata/wxpay/wechat/key/*设置完成后保存,如图:更新 SVN 忽略设置,在终端或命令提示符中运行以下命令,使忽略规则生效...当你看到提示 property 'svn:ignore' set on '.',这意味着你已经成功地将 .svnignore 文件中的忽略规则应用到了当前目录(即项目的根目录)。...接下来,你需要将这些更改提交到 SVN 服务器,以便所有客户端都能应用这些忽略规则。...提交忽略设置在终端或命令提示符中运行以下命令,将忽略设置提交到服务器:svn commit -m "Ignore /sdata/wxpay/wechat/key/*注意事项确保 .svnignore 文件在版本控制中...通过以上两种方法,你可以有效地在客户端提交或更新时忽略指定的文件夹,避免因密钥更新导致的冲突,当然如果出现问题记得看看svn目前的状态,可能出现目录或者文件仍然处于冲突状态。

    57010

    如何再Java POJO转JSON时忽略掉一些属性

    使用@JsonIgnoreProperties 注解 这个注解比@JsonIgnore更加强大一些,通常该注解标记到POJO之上,它有更多的能力: 忽略多个字段,配置value属性即可。...忽略未知的属性,配置ignoreUnknown为true,默认不忽略。 允许忽略字段被序列化,配置allowGetters为true,序列化的时候不会被忽略。...它有个access属性,用来指定在序列化(“读取”)和反序列化(“写”)期间访问权限(这里的读写是以属性为视角)。...) private String secret; 使用@JsonIgnoreType 注解 这个注解是用来直接忽略类型的,如果上面的UserInfo是另外一个 POJO 的属性,我们不希望它被序列化和反序列化...总结 目前大概可知的 Jackson 有这么四种的忽略属性的方式,它们有各自的使用场景,你可以根据自己的情况选择使用。好了今天的分享就到这里,多多关注:码农小胖哥,获取更多的编程干货。

    1.7K10

    python学习-SVN常用命令

    版本库中的所有属性都应用于障碍路径。   用第一列字符"E" 来报告障碍路径。  参数解释:   使用"--set-depth"选项设置此操作目标的工作副本之新深度。...diff3-cmd ARG          : 使用 ARG 作为合并命令  --force                  : 强制操作运行  --ignore-externals       : 忽略外部项目...如果使用了"--force" 选项,在工作副本中未版本控制的障碍路径,不会自动   致签出失败。...版本库中的所有属性都应用于障碍路径。  参数解释:cmd下运行 "svn help checkout" 以获取帮助。...files","immediates",或"infinity") 约束的操作  --force                  : 强制操作运行  --ignore-externals       : 忽略外部项目

    1.7K10

    IDEA中使用SVN IDEA配置SVN步骤

    Idea集成使⽤SVN 文章目录 Idea集成使⽤SVN 1. 配置SVN环境 2. 检出Checkout项⽬ 3. 提交Commit代码 4. 更新Update代码 5....配置svn 找不到svn.exe⽂件,TortoiseSVN的bin⽬录下⾯没有svn.exe 之所以没有是因为安装TortoiseSVN的时候没有勾选指定安装项,添加command line...导出import项⽬至服务器 1.选择VCS —> Import into Version Control —> Import into Subversion 2.选择 “+” 添加项⽬⼊的地址(可...⼿动添加⼀个⽂件夹,项⽬中的⽂件会放在该⽂件夹中,⽂件名⾃定义) 3.选择要⼊的路径,选择 Import 4.选择要⼊的项⽬,点击 OK 5.检查⼊的路径,填写⼊信息,选择 OK...6.在远程仓库中检查是否⼊成功即可。

    5.5K20

    svn 文件状态标记含义

    item 文件、目录或是符号链item不在版本控制之下,你可以通过使用svn status的--quiet(-q)参数或父目录的svn:ignore属性忽略这个问题,关于忽略文件的使用,见“svn:ignore...I item 文件、目录或是符号链item不在版本控制下,Subversion已经配置好了会在svn add、svn import和svn status命令忽略这个文件,关于忽略文件,见“svn:ignore...注意,这个符号只会在使用svn status的参数--no-ignore时才会出现—否则这个文件会被忽略且不会显示!  ...如果想取消忽略,那么可以如下操作 svn全局忽略 ,修改home目录下 .subversion/config文件,取消global-ignroes的注释,或者从列表中去除要忽略的文件类型.....#* .DS_Store 如果不去除注释#,那么就是后面的文件都忽略, 如果去除#,并且在后面去除你不希望忽略的文件类型即可取消指定文件的忽略   最近遇到一个需求,就是把一些文件从svn版本库中移除而保留现有文件不变

    1.7K40

    SVN之于GIT的理论优势

    SVN之于GIT的理论优势 ?...、撤销历史提交、回退版本忽略文件(本地变化)创建分支(云端变化)合并分支解决冲突备份SVN托管平台展开 SVN 官网:https://subversion.apache.org/ ?...忽略文件(本地变化) Git通过.gitignore忽略文件,TortoiseSVN通过对文件右键菜单中选择TortoiseSVN > Add to ignore list来实现,tortoise会帮你添加进...注意,忽略设置完后要提交,以同步云端(目录的属性变化)。...解决冲突 无论是拉代码还是合并代码都有可能出现冲突,按照官方的说法,有3种类型的冲突: ·文件冲突:通常发生在文件同一行被多个人修改后 ·属性冲突:文件/文件夹属性被改变时,比如忽略属性 ·树冲突:移动

    1.2K30

    大公司为什么禁止在 Spring Boot 项目中使用 @Autowired 注解?

    在基于属性的依赖注入中,字段/属性被标注为 @Autowired。...使用基于字段的依赖注入,高频使用的类随着时间的推移,我们会在类中逐渐添加越来越多的依赖项,我们用着很爽,很容易忽略类中的依赖已经太多了。...因此,尽管属性注入并不是破坏单一责任原则的直接原因,但它隐藏了信号,使我们很容易忽略这些信号。...当使用基于字段的依赖注入时,实质上是将这些依赖对外隐藏了。 4、总结 我们已经看到,基于字段的注入应该尽可能地避免,因为它有许多缺点,无论它看起来多么优雅。...做事情要由浅入深,不能一口吃个胖子,从日常最熟悉的内容出发……具备日常技术的掌控力,架构师要具备精益求精魄力,深挖源码并追求极致的性能压榨…… 学习路线,思维

    45610

    Eclipse安装SVN插件及使用说明

    如果项目生成文件,或者包括您不想检入的 Subversion 存储库文件,则可以通知 Subclipse 忽略它们。...单击 OK 将这个特定的文件添加到项目目录的 svn:ignore 属性中。...选择 Wildcard extension 忽略具有当前文件扩展名的所有文件,或选择 Custom pattern 在忽略列表中添加您自己的通配符。...下一次提交变更时,对忽略列表的这些更改将添加到存储库中。 如果您对项目的变更感到满意,确定了您的代码可以编译,并且已经对变更进行测试,则应将它们提交给 Subversion 存储库。...如果仔细观察,您会看到一个属性更改为项目目录(我已经添加了 svn:ignore 属性,以使某些文件保留在存储库外),并且在添加 threadWork.c 时,删除了 main.c。

    1.8K10

    visualsvn安装教程_visualsvn使用教程

    … 其中http://192.168.0.101/为服务器的IP地址,svn是代码仓库的根目录,Project是我们添加的代码库,右下角的Checkbox在第一次添加的时候没有用,以后签入时可选择忽略的文件...如上,源代码已经签入到SVN服务器上了,下面我们来看看SVN服务器上是否存在签入的源代码 3、签出源代码到本机 在本机上创建文件夹SetUp,右键点击SVN Checkout…弹出如下窗体 在上图中...之后,我们要再SVN Commit这个文件一次,才能将其真正提交到SVN服务器上的代码库中。类似添加文件夹也是一样。...此方法也不是直接重命名,而是将该文件或文件夹的名称标记为重命名后的名称,也需要我们使用SVN Commit提交到SVN服务器。...8、删除文件或文件夹,并将修改提交到SVN服务器 最简单的是直接删除文件或文件夹,然后使用SVN Commit提交更新到SVN服务器。

    2.2K40
    领券